We have a shortage of space in one of the search heads. Should we delete data present in account_summarydb?

We are currently facing a space crunch in one of the search heads (6.2.1 v) running in VMware, total file system size /opt is 133GB out of which 89GB is consumed by account_summarydb, audit, and _internal under this path /opt/splunk/var/lib/splunk. So kindly guide us with a solution that can control the size from further growing.

 df -h /opt
Filesystem            Size  Used Avail Use% Mounted on
/dev/mapper/vg_search01-opt_vol
                      133G  103G   24G  82% /opt

Splunk recommends that you don't store any data in Search Head but forwarder all data to Indexers. Read below link for reason/benefits of doing so and process of setting up the same. This will resolve your spacing issue.

http://docs.splunk.com/Documentation/Splunk/6.2.1/DistSearch/Forwardsearchheaddata
